Fact is, more Americans
may die by the fork than by
any other weapon. That's
because so many of them
use it irresponsibly. Like
to fill up on high-fat, high-
cholesterol foods. Foods
that can load the blood with
cholesterol, which can build
up plaque in their arteries,
increasing their risk of
heart attacks and threaten-
ing their lives. So next time
you pick up a fork, remem-
ber to handle it as you
would any other weapon.
For self-defense, not
self-destruction.

Local Artist Paints
Mount Rushmore

CARLA JEAN SCHWARTZ

Local Columnist

A

rtist David McCall
Johnston recently
had a showing of his
paintings, the Johnston Col-
lection, at the Scarab Club
in Detroit. His wife, Ruth
Mossok-Johnson who does
not use a "t" in her last
name, was also on hand to
greet guests.
The couple just returned
from Mt. Rushmore, where
Mr. Johnston's painting
Dakota Spirit was unveiled
at the golden anniversary
celebration. Norwest Bank
